  • Patent number: 5423983
    Abstract: An oil filter includes a housing, a cylindrical sieve mounted in the housing, a filter medium disposed between the housing and the cylindrical sieve, and an end cap having a central outlet port through which filtered oil passes and a plurality of peripheral inlet ports through which oil to be filtered enters. At least one magnet unit is amounted in the cylindrical sieve and is attached to a peripheral wall of the cylindrical sieve. The magnet unit includes a container having a plurality of openings in a periphery thereof and a magnet member accommodated in the container.

  • Patent number: 5228990
    Abstract: An oil filter includes a housing, a first cylindrical metallic sieve received in the housing, a filter medium disposed between the first cylindrical metallic sieve and the housing, and an end cap. The end cap has a central outlet through which filtered oil exits and a plurality of peripheral inlets through which oil to be filtered enters. A spaced is defined by the first cylindrical metallic sieve, in which a support is securely mounted to a lower portion thereof adjacent to the central outlet. A filter element is securely retained in the space by the support for removing ferric particulate contained in oil to be filtered. The oil filter includes a second cylindrical metallic sieve held by two caps, a plurality of magnets, and a plurality of third metallic sieves being alternatively disposed around the second cylindrical metallic sieve and being held between the two caps.
